WebApr 18, 2024 · Here’s how to do it. Choose a healthy leaf from your plant. Cut up the leaf across the largest veins. This will give you a few pieces of the leaf to propagate from. Press then down into the soil. To keep them on the soil, you can pin them down or place small pebbles on top of them. In about 6 weeks you’ll start seeing some growth. WebMar 21, 2024 · To start your Begonia seeds, use sterile soil in a seedling tray and simply sprinkle the seeds on top. You can lightly press them into the soil but avoid burying them. Place the tray in a humidity station to keep things warm and moist, preferably under fluorescent light.

In fall and winter (cooler temperature) let the soil on a pot little bit dry. fix\u0027s body shopWebJan 25, 2024 · Start tuberous begonias in pots or other suitable containers. All containers should have drainage holes in the bottom. Use a well-drained potting mix. When planting the tubers, place the concave or indented side upward. The rounded side is the bottom. Cover the tubers with one-half to 1 inch of potting soil. Water well. fixum provisionWebWhen should I start tuberous begonias indoors? Answer: Plant tuberous begonia tubers indoors 8 to 10 weeks before the average last spring frost in your area.
